Here is the quiet problem with getting a corporate website made in Rajshahi. Outside a handful of people, web work is rarely anyone's main trade here. The person who quotes you 18,000 taka for a 'company website' usually runs a print-and-design shop on the side, or boosts Facebook posts, or fixes laptops, and the website is a small extra job he fits between everything else.

So it gets built fast on a recycled template, it loads in seven or eight seconds on local 4G, the contact form goes nowhere, and when you message three months later to change a director's name, the replies slow down and then stop. It is not dishonesty — it is that the website was never the point of his business. The whole point of this service is that the website is the only thing I do.

Let me be exact about what a corporate website design service should mean, because the word service does a lot of quiet lifting in everyone's quote. It should mean a real discovery conversation where I learn your trade first — the silk you weave, the mango volume you actually move, the tenders you bid, the students or donors you need to convince — before anyone talks about colour. It should mean the full design approved on Figma before a single line of code, so there is no ugly surprise at the end.

It should mean a build that stays under three seconds on a mid-range Android, not just on office fibre. And it should mean that at launch the code, the hosting account and the domain are in your name, with a real person — me, not a ticket queue — answering on WhatsApp when you message before a meeting. Anything short of that is a product sold once and called a service.

Why does this matter more for a Rajshahi firm than it might elsewhere? Because the people who decide your company's fate often are not in Rajshahi, and increasingly are not even in Bangladesh. A foreign mango or agro importer comparing suppliers, a procurement committee in Dhaka cross-checking a bidder, a development partner or donor doing diligence on an NGO, a parent in another district choosing between coaching groups for a university-bound child — each of them gives your site about five seconds before deciding whether you are a serious, established operation. A side-gig site quietly fails that test. A site built by someone whose entire job is building sites passes it. That five-second judgement is the whole reason the service exists.

We're a coaching / college / university-linked group. Can the service handle that brief?

Yes, and it is a common one in Rajshahi given the university, the medical and engineering colleges, and the coaching groups built around them. For an education brief the site has to convince two audiences at once: parents and students choosing where to enrol, and any board, affiliation or donor checking you are real. I structure results, faculty, programmes, notices and admissions clearly, set up a notice or news section your own staff can update, and make the whole thing fast on the mid-range phones students actually use. This scope sits comfortably in the 50,000 to 90,000 BDT range depending on page count.

We're an NGO / development organisation in the Barind region. Is this still for us?

Yes. Development organisations get judged hard online by donors, partners and compliance desks doing diligence before releasing funds, and a weak or abandoned site costs you credibility you cannot afford to lose. I build a clean, calm site that lays out your mandate, programmes, governance, reports and contact in a way a partner can verify in seconds, with proper structure for annual reports and notices. English-led where your funders are international, with a Bangla version for local stakeholders. You own everything at handover so your team is never stuck waiting on an outside person to update a report.
